Tory ministers have promised an announcement on schools in the “next few days” amid mounting pressure to announce a plan to reopen.

Schools Minister Nick Gibb promised to update MPs as his own party, campaigners and children’s advocates called for a timetable to get kids back.

But he refused to name a date or quash speculation that children will only be able to return from March 1, or even later. And he was only sent to answer Commons questions because his boss, Education Secretary Gavin Williamson, declined to appear.

Shadow Education Secretary Kate Green said the government had “failed to give parents, students and staff the credible plan they deserve”.
